Troubleshooting Common Problems with Myers Water Pumps
Experiencing trouble with your a water system ? Don't fret ! Many typical problems are quite fixable with a bit of basic knowledge . One widespread cause is a obstructed intake line, preventing liquid from reaching the device . Also inspect the electrical wiring ; a faulty connection can inhibit operation. Furthermore, inadequate voltage can cause reduced performance. Finally, the rotor might be worn, which will necessitate substitution . Consulting the owner's guide is often a helpful first step .
Myers Well Pump Troubleshooting: DIY or Certified Help
Dealing with a malfunctioning Myers well unit can be a stressful experience. Many individuals are inclined to perform DIY well pump fixes to cut costs . While this approach can pay off for simple problems , such as a blown fuse, significant complications often require the knowledge of a experienced well pump installer. Consider these factors :
- DIY risks : Incorrect solutions can damage the pump or even contaminate your water supply .
- Cost evaluation: While a DIY solution seems economical initially, repeated attempts or further damage can soon outdo the price of qualified assistance.
- Safety issues: Working with power and well water can be dangerous .
- Guarantee & Liability : certified assistance usually come with a guarantee and accountability.
Ultimately, assessing your skill level and the extent of the malfunction will guide your decision – whether to address it yourself or call a pro .

Optimizing Performance: Myers Unit Maintenance Advice
To ensure consistent performance from your the pump, scheduled maintenance is essential. Start by checking the pump for any apparent signs of leaks. Frequently rinse the filter to prevent blockages and preserve adequate water myers water well pumps flow. Do Not neglect the lubrication of moving elements, following the manufacturer's instructions. In conclusion, arrange a professional service periodically to identify any developing problems before they become serious.
